Problems solved by technology

[0004] For a new energy vehicle solar panel adjustment device proposed by the announcement number 206283454U, according to the instructions, "When collecting solar energy, start the electric push rod to elongate, drive the solar panel to move up a certain distance, and the electric push rod stops working. When night comes When there is no need to collect solar energy, start the electric push rod to shrink and reset, and the electric push rod stops working.” There are certain defects in it. When the solar panel collects solar energy, it is pushed out of the car body through the push rod, and the solar panel is in the collection state for a long time. It is inevitable that there will be dust covering the surface of the solar panel, which will affect the collection of solar energy.
[0005] At present, in order to keep the solar panels clean, the dust is usually wiped off by manual watering to ensure the normal collection of the solar panels. However, since the solar panels are installed on the roof of the car, it is necessary to use a long ladder to climb to the dust removal. roof, so it is very inconvenient and does not remove dust well

Abstract

The invention discloses a new energy automobile solar panel cleaning device comprising an automobile body and solar panels, a cleaning component and a driving mechanism which are arranged on the top of the automobile body. The cleaning component is composed of a mobile platform, a scraping plate, nozzles and felt cloth. One end of the mobile platform is provided with fixed rods. One end of each fixed rod is inserted in the connecting holes arranged in the side surface of the scraping plate. The nozzles are installed on the bottom part of the mobile platform. The felt cloth is installed on thebottom part of the scraping plate. According to the new energy automobile solar panel cleaning device, the cleaning component is driven to slowly move along the solar panel surfaces by the driving mechanism and people do not need to use the long ladder to climb to the top of the automobile so as to be safe and convenient; the dust on the solar panel surfaces is wetted by the water mist sprayed from the cleaning component and then the dust and the mud attached to the panel surfaces are wiped off through the felt cloth so as to be more convenient and rapid in comparison with manual sprinkling and dust removal and realize the optimal dust removal effect.

technical field [0001] The invention relates to the technical field of new energy vehicles, in particular to a solar panel cleaning device for new energy vehicles. Background technique [0002] New energy: also known as unconventional energy. Refers to various forms of energy other than traditional energy. Refers to energy sources that have just begun to be developed and utilized or are being actively researched and yet to be promoted, such as solar energy, geothermal energy, wind energy, ocean energy, biomass energy, and nuclear fusion energy. [0003] A solar car is a car powered by solar energy. Solar cars are truly zero-emission compared to cars powered by traditional heat engines. Because of its environmental protection features, solar cars are advocated by many countries, and the development of the solar car industry is also booming.
